    I came across this ice cream shop on a hot August afternoon. Amorino? Never heard of it. There is only one of these stores in the United States, and it's in Manhattan, so this was new to me. Most of the other stores are in Europe, but I wouldn't quite say this is Europe's answer to Baskin-Robbins. The ice cream here is still good but a little different. It feels denser and the texture is somehow not familiar. This is one of those things that words can't really describe, and you would have to try it yourself to really understand it. I ordered a "petit coppa" (a small scoop) of the two most exotic-looking flavors. I guess how they do it here is they take two scoops from flavors of your choosing and then put it together in one small paper cup, but it's still priced as a single scoop. It cost 3,50€ and was a delight especially during a hot summer day. The price is a bit steep, but there were two flavors in there and it was something new. Hard to complain, but just like pretty much any other ice cream shop, there's really not much point in visiting many times since you could easily get cheaper ice cream in bulk at a local grocery store.

    amorino you have my heart! this is a parisian gelato chain that started in 2002 by 2 friends. you'll find amorinos scattered all over paris and europe and only 1 in the states (NY) the hubby and i first stumbled on amorino during a bike tour of paris...now it's a must stop anytime we can find one! the flavors are all natural and not too sweet. you get unlimited # of flavors so go to the counter, order the size you want, and let them know which flavors you want. if you order the cone the gelato is scooped and presented like a flower...almost too good to eat...ALMOST! prices are a bit steep but hey gelato in the states is not cheap either...and it's definitely better than ice cream or froyo!
